What Are Foot Levelers Custom Orthotics?  

A custom orthotic from Dr. Helene Levinson is an insert that is custom molded to your feet. When you visit Levinson Chiropractic, you'll stand on a Foot Levelers Kiosk, which will scan your feet. The data will show whether your feet are functioning optimally and whether custom orthotics would benefit you.

If you're a good candidate for an orthotic, you'll receive a custom-made insert that will correct your unique foot issues. The insert will align the feet and ankles. 

Why Proper Alignment Is Important

Skeletal misalignment – no matter where it starts – can cause pain throughout your body. For example, if your neck is out of alignment, you can end up with numbness and tingling in your arms or pain in your middle back. 

Similarly, if you have a condition that causes misalignment of the bones, muscles, tendons, or ligaments or the foot or ankle, it can adversely affect the rest of your body.

Custom orthotic inserts – in addition to chiropractic adjustments – can realign the body, easing pain and reducing your risk of injury. 

Conditions That Can Be Treated with Orthotics in Sandy Springs

  • Bunions 
  • Corns
  • Rigid high arch (cavus foot)
  • Flatfoot
  • Stiff big toe (hallux rigidus)
  • Hammer or claw toe (a toe that is permanently bent)
  • Limb length deformity
  • Runner's knee
  • Plantar fasciitis (inflammation of a band of tissue on the bottom of the foot)
  • Metatarsalgia (forefoot pain)
  • Neuropathic ulceration (from diabetes)
  • Morton's neuroma (a painful condition affecting the ball of the foot)
